Affordable Chain Link Fence Installation Cost - Quality Solutions for Your Property

Understanding Chain Link Installation Costs


When considering the installation of a chain link fence, it is essential to understand the various factors that contribute to the overall cost. Chain link fencing is a popular choice for both residential and commercial properties due to its durability, affordability, and low maintenance requirements. However, like any home improvement project, the installation costs can vary widely based on several key factors.


1. Material Costs


The primary expense in chain link installation is the cost of materials. The price can fluctuate based on the height of the fence, the gauge of the wire, and any additional features, such as privacy slats or coating for added durability. Generally, the cost of materials can range from $5 to $20 per linear foot. For example, a typical 4-foot high chain link fence will cost considerably less than a 6-foot or 8-foot version. Additionally, vinyl-coated chain link fences, while more expensive upfront, may provide greater longevity and aesthetic appeal.


2. Labor Costs


Labor costs constitute another significant part of the overall installation expense. Hiring professional installers may cost between $15 to $40 per linear foot, depending on your location and the complexity of the installation. Simple installations require less labor and time, while more complex terrains or the need for permits can drive costs up. DIY installations can reduce labor costs significantly, but it’s essential to have the necessary tools and skills to ensure the project’s success.


3. Site Preparation

Before installation can commence, proper site preparation is crucial. This may include clearing the area of debris, leveling the ground, and possibly even removing an old fence. If professional help is required for site preparation, this can add several hundred dollars to the overall cost. It’s advisable to assess your property beforehand and factor in any additional preparation that may be needed.


4. Additional Features


Homeowners may also consider adding features that enhance the fence's functionality or appearance, such as gates, barbed wire, or additional coatings. Each of these features can significantly add to the overall cost. For example, a standard swing gate may cost between $150 and $300, depending on its size and materials.


5. Regional Variations


It's also important to note that installation costs can vary significantly based on geographic location. Urban areas tend to have higher labor rates, which can impact the total cost. Additionally, local building codes and regulations can influence whether homeowners need permits, further affecting the cost of installation.


Conclusion


In conclusion, the cost of installing a chain link fence can be influenced by various factors, including material prices, labor costs, site preparation, additional features, and regional variations. On average, homeowners should expect to spend anywhere from $1,000 to $3,000 for a typical installation, depending on the size and specifications of the project. By carefully considering these elements and planning ahead, homeowners can ensure that their chain link fencing project is both affordable and successful.
